Virtuin Logo Virtuin Test Dispatcher

Overview

Virtuin Test Dispatcher is used to start, stop, and monitor collection of tests running inside a Docker Compose environment.

Usage

Events

  • collection-log - General log info of collection (string)
  • collection-stdout - Std out from collection processes (string)
  • collection-stderr - Std error from collection processes (string)
  • test-status - Status object (Error, TestStatus)
  • test-log - General log info of active test (string)
  • test-stdout - Std out from collection process (string)
  • test-stderr - Std error from test process (string)
  • error - General runtime errors (Error)

As CLI

Based on the supplied collection definitions, the following will spin up the docker compose environment and run all tests defined in the sequence.

virtuintestdispatcher --verbose=0 /path/to/collection.json

As Package

import {
  VirtuinTestDispatcher
} from '@samtec-hub/virtuintestdispatcher';

const collection = {
	collectionName: 'collectionName',
	collectionTag: '10.0.0'
};
const testConfig = {
	dut: {},
	station: {},
	test: {}
};

const dispatcherStatusUpdate = (err, status) => {
	if (err) {
		console.log(`Status error ${err.message}`);
	} else if (status) {
		console.log(status);
	}
}

dispatcher = new VirtuinTestDispatcher(
  'DebugStation',
  'localhost',
  verbosity=2
);

dispatcher.on('collection-log', (msg) => {
	console.log(`collection-log: ${msg}`);
});
dispatcher.on('test-log', (msg) => {
	console.log(`test-log: ${msg}`);
});
dispatcher.on('test-status', dispatcherStatusUpdate);

await dispatcher.autologin('docker-user', 'docker-pass');
const response = await dispatcher.up(collection);
if (response.success) {
	await dispatcher.startTest(testConfig);
}
